    Health Insurance Plan of Greater New York (HIP) was incorporated in 1944 as the first health insurance plan for public service workers. [9] The company was founded by David M. Heyman with the support of New York City mayor Fiorello La Guardia, who wanted to offer medical services to New Yorkers of “moderate means.” [10] HIP got its first members in 1947.

    Hospitals in New York State The Gates Vascular Institute and the University at Buffalo 's Clinical and Translational Research Center is a 10-story building at 875 Ellicott St, Buffalo, New York . The Institute is next to Buffalo General Medical Center and opened on May 24, 2012. [ 1 ]

    Allen/Medical Campus (formerly Allen–Hospital until September 1, 2003) is a Buffalo Metro Rail station located at the corner of Main and Allen Streets at the northern end of Buffalo, New York's downtown and is the last underground station to the south requiring payment before entering the Free Fare Zone.
